TRW JTC2339 PREMIUM CHASSIS - SUSPENSION CONTROL ARM AND BALL JOINT ASSEMBLY - JTC2339
TRW PREMIUM CHASSIS - SUSPENSION CONTROL ARM AND BALL JOINT ASSEMBLY - JTC2339
Out of stock
SKU
DJVT-JTC2339